Who are you, Shaman?
Long, long ago, when the old world was engulfed by the Abyss, the Great Shaman saved his people by giving them a new home. It was a world above the Abyss, called the Ark. Many years have passed, generations have changed, and the Great Shaman has become nothing more than a hero of old legends. However, the Abyss has not disappeared. One day, it began seeping into the lands of the Ark, drop by drop. And just when hope was fading, the Shaman returned from the darkness.


The Shaman's Ark is a metroidvania game with an unconventional combat system, numerous characters, quests and an open world for exploration. Dark secrets, captivating adventures, and encounters with the spawns of the Abyss await you!

The Shaman’s Ark is a dark fantasy metroidvania developed and published by Amortiz Games, combining exploration, action role-playing mechanics, and rhythm-focused combat into an adventure built around mystery and ancient mythology. While the genre has no shortage of titles centered on interconnected worlds and ability-driven progression, this game attempts to stand apart by introducing a combat system tied directly to music and ritual. Rather than relying entirely on conventional weapons or traditional fantasy combat design, it creates an experience where rhythm and timing become essential parts of survival. The story unfolds within a world shaped by catastrophe and fragile hope. Long ago, civilization stood on the edge of destruction as a force known as the Abyss threatened to consume everything in existence. Humanity survived only because of the actions of a legendary Great Shaman who created a sanctuary known as the Ark, protecting civilization from extinction. Over time, history faded into legend and peace replaced fear. That peace begins to collapse as corruption slowly spreads once again, bringing signs that the ancient danger has returned. A mysterious Shaman emerges from darkness, and players step into a journey tied to forgotten truths, survival, and a battle against forces capable of destroying everything humanity fought to preserve. Exploration forms the backbone of the experience. The Ark itself is presented as a large interconnected environment designed around classic metroidvania principles. Progress depends not only on defeating enemies but on discovering hidden paths, returning to earlier locations with newly acquired abilities, and uncovering secrets scattered throughout the world. The design rewards curiosity and careful observation. Areas that initially appear inaccessible eventually reveal new opportunities later in progression, creating a satisfying sense of growth and discovery. Environmental storytelling contributes heavily to immersion. The world feels shaped by history and loss, with locations carrying traces of older civilizations and forgotten struggles. Rather than relying entirely on direct exposition, much of the atmosphere comes from observing surroundings and piecing together fragments of the larger world. This approach strengthens the mystery while encouraging players to engage more deeply with exploration. Combat becomes the game’s defining feature. Instead of using traditional fantasy weapon systems, players rely on a shamanic drum that channels ancient power through rhythm. Battles revolve around timing attacks correctly and maintaining musical flow during encounters. The mechanic transforms combat into something that feels more ceremonial and deliberate rather than purely reaction-driven. Rhythm influences offense and creates an identity that separates The Shaman’s Ark from many other games within the genre. The rhythm-based design introduces both originality and challenge. Players accustomed to standard action combat may require time to adapt to the timing-focused structure. Success often depends on understanding rhythm patterns alongside movement and enemy behavior. For players willing to embrace experimentation, however, the system offers a refreshing alternative to more familiar combat formulas. Boss encounters help reinforce progression and atmosphere. Larger enemies serve as meaningful milestones that test mastery of mechanics while emphasizing the scale and danger present throughout the world. Victories feel earned because progress relies on improving skill rather than simply accumulating stronger equipment. Combat evolution remains closely tied to player understanding and execution. Role-playing progression systems add additional depth. Exploration rewards players with upgrades, hidden enhancements, and items that strengthen abilities over time. Character growth creates a satisfying progression loop that encourages returning to earlier areas and experimenting with newly acquired powers. A system involving collectible bones and mystical upgrades further supports customization while strengthening long-term engagement. Visually, The Shaman’s Ark embraces a darker hand-crafted style that complements its atmosphere effectively. The environments carry a sense of age and melancholy that reinforces the larger themes surrounding survival and forgotten history. The world feels dangerous and mysterious without becoming visually repetitive. Artistic direction works especially well alongside the musical identity driving combat and worldbuilding. The game also introduces multiple characters encountered throughout progression, each helping expand understanding of the Ark and the forces threatening it. Conversations and side content provide context that strengthens immersion while giving the world greater depth beyond the primary objective. There are moments where the game’s ambition reveals occasional limitations associated with independent development. Players expecting highly polished blockbuster presentation may notice rougher edges in certain areas. The rhythm-focused combat system may also prove divisive for players who strongly prefer traditional action design. However, many of those unconventional decisions ultimately contribute to the game’s personality. What makes The Shaman’s Ark memorable is its willingness to experiment without abandoning the foundations that make exploration-driven action games satisfying. Amortiz Games creates an experience built around atmosphere, discovery, and unusual mechanics that feel intentionally different rather than derivative. For players who enjoy darker fantasy settings, exploration-heavy progression, and games willing to take creative risks with established formulas, The Shaman’s Ark delivers a distinctive adventure filled with mystery, experimentation, and memorable atmosphere.
